#7c446c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7c446c is composed of 48.6% red, 26.7%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45.2% magenta, 12.9%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 317.1 degrees, a saturation of 29.2% and a lightness of 37.6%. #7c446c color hex could be obtained by blending #f888d8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#7c446c color description : Dark moderate pink.
#7c446c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7c446c has RGB values of R:124, G:68, B:108 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.45, Y:0.13,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8143980.
